React split-pane component
React Split Pane is a versatile React component that allows for nested or split panes, vertically or horizontally. It provides the ability to resize panes by dragging, set limits on pane sizes, customize resizing increments, and define callbacks for drag events. Additionally, inline styles can be applied to various components within the Split Pane.
